Sandvik Transfer Wear Parts Manufacture from Torino Plant

Sandvik Hard Materials, within Sandvik Tooling business area, has decided to transfer production of wear parts and other products at the unit in Torino, Italy, to the product area's facilities in Epinouze, France and Barcelona, Spain. Operations in Torino will be phased out, but sales and service in Italy will not be affected.

The decision is part of the work to enhance cost efficiency and achieve economies of scale in production.

The phase-out affects about 20 persons and is scheduled to be completed at the end of 2006.
